Raid Filmyzilla and other similar websites also pose significant cybersecurity risks. When users visit these websites, they are often required to click on ads or download software to access the content. Additionally, the film industry has also invested in developing anti-piracy technologies, such as digital watermarking and fingerprinting, which can help to identify and track pirated content. These technologies can also help to prevent piracy by making it more difficult for users to copy and distribute copyrighted content.
